PROGRAM OUTCOMES (POs)

1. Engineering Knowledge
Apply the knowledge of mathematics, science, engineering fundamentals, and an engineering specialization to the solution of complex engineering problems.

2. Problem analysis
Identify, formulate, review research literature, and analyse complex engineering problems reaching substantiated conclusions using first principles of mathematics, natural sciences, and engineering sciences.

3. Design/ Development of Solutions
Design solutions for complex engineering problems and design system components or processes that meet the specified needs with appropriate consideration for the public health and safety, and the cultural, societal, and environmental considerations.

4. Conduct investigations of complex problems
Use research-based knowledge and research methods including design of experiments, analysis and interpretation of data, and synthesis of the information to provide valid conclusions.

5. Modern Tool Usage
Create, select, and apply appropriate techniques, resources, and modern engineering and IT tools including prediction and modelling to complex engineering activities with an understanding of the limitations.

6. The Engineer and Society
Apply reasoning informed by the contextual knowledge to assess societal, health, safety, legal and cultural issues and the consequent responsibilities relevant to the professional engineering practice.

7. Environment and Sustainability
Understand the impact of the professional engineering solutions in societal and environmental contexts, and demonstrate the knowledge of, and need for sustainable development.

8. Ethics
Apply ethical principles and commit to professional ethics and responsibilities and norms of the engineering practice.

9. Individual and Team Work
Function effectively as an individual, and as a member or leader in diverse teams, and in multidisciplinary settings.

10. Communication
Communicate effectively on complex engineering activities with the engineering community and with society at large, such as, being able to comprehend and write effective reports and design documentation, make effective presentations, and give and receive clear instructions.

11. Project Management and Finance
Demonstrate knowledge and understanding of the engineering and management principles and apply these to one’s own work, as a member and leader in a team, to manage projects and in multidisciplinary environments.

12. Life-long learning
Recognize the need for, and have the preparation and ability to engage in independent and life-long learning in the broadest context of technological change.

Considered one of the fastest-growing engineering disciplines, Computer Science Engineering involves planning, designing, and executing software projects. The program includes a wide variety of engineering tasks including design and development of computer hardware, the study of basic building blocks of computers, analysis and design of computer algorithms, development of system and application software thus opening a multitude of challenging career opportunities for students. The department is equipped with a range of the latest infrastructure and facilities that are needed for a detailed and comprehensive understanding of the subject.

1. COMPUTER PROGRAMMING LAB



A computer programming lab is a space where students can learn and practice coding skills using various programming languages and tools. It provides access to computers and software, as well as guidance and support from instructors or lab assistants. Programming labs are essential for hands-on learning and developing practical programming skills.
2. DBA / COMPUTER GRAPHICS LAB


The database and computer graphics lab is specifically designed to facilitate student learning and practice in the fields of database management and computer graphics design. Equipped with computers and specialized software, the lab offers resources and support from instructors or lab assistants to help students create and implement database systems and design visual graphics.
3. MOBILE APPLICATION DEVELOPMENT LABORATORY


The mobile application development lab is a designated area that provides students with the tools and resources necessary to learn and develop their mobile app development skills. Equipped with essential hardware and software, students can design, build, and test mobile applications for various platforms such as Android, with access to guidance and support from knowledgeable staff.
4. EC & LD /MICROPROCESSORS LAB




The analog and digital electronics lab is a dedicated environment where students can learn and explore the principles of electronic circuits, devices, and systems. Equipped with essential hardware and software, students can design and test analog and digital circuits for diverse applications, with access to knowledgeable staff for guidance and assistance.
5. DATA STRUCTURES/ALGORITHMS LAB


A data structure and algorithm lab is a specialized area where students can study and experiment with the foundational principles of computer science, namely data structures and algorithms. The lab offers access to computer equipment and software, as well as instructional resources and assistance from lab staff. Through the lab, students can hone their problem-solving skills and develop optimized algorithms to manipulate data structures effectively.
6. NETWORK LAB / SERVER ROOM




The computer networks lab is a specialized facility where students can acquire hands-on experience in computer networking. Equipped with the necessary hardware and software, students can design, configure and test computer networks, learning various protocols and techniques.
